White Chocolate Eggnog Pudding

How to Make

INGREDIENTS

  • 1/2 cup sugar
  • 1/3 cup white chocolate powder
  • 3 tbsp cornstarch
  • 1 tsp flour
  • 2 cups Smith's low fat eggnog
  • 2 tbsp butter
  • 4 tbsp pomegranate arils

DIRECTIONS

  1. In a heavy medium saucepan, mix sugar, chocolate powder, cornstarch and flour. Add 1 cup Smith's eggnog to dissolve cornstarch. Whisk in remaining eggnog.
  2. Whisk mixture over medium heat until thickened and let simmer about 5-6 minutes, stirring constantly.
  3. Remove from heat. Stir in butter.
  4. Divide pudding among 4 custard cups.
  5. Chill until cold, about 2 hours.
  6. Before serving, sprinkle with pomegranate arils.
